這個程式用於檢測存在txt中的檔名稱列表裡的檔案,是否真的存在,輸入兩個路徑:
1.txt文件的路徑
2.影象或其他檔案所在路徑
如果不是影象,則自己修改一下,是的話直接複製,修改路徑就行。
print("xml標籤的數量為:{}".format(count))
print("標籤:{}在影象資料夾中找不到。".format(xml))
print("檢索完畢,請對{}個沒有找到對應的標籤進行處理。".format(acount))
#執行之後發現問題,原來的標籤可能儲存的全是字串??因為複製搜尋的時候,除了一張,其他的都能找到。可能matlab讀取標籤並隨機分配的時候,存在test裡面的是字串。
#下面檢查一下變數
print(type(xmls[0]))
print(type(imagelist[0]))
#發現型別一樣的,都是字串。
#問題出在我寫demo.py的時候,沒有去除換行符。
用python修改檔案內容修改txt內容的3種方法
用python修改檔案內容修改txt內容的3種方法 方法一 修改原檔案方式 def updatefile file old str,new str 替換檔案中的字串 param file 檔名 param old str 就字串 param new str 新字串 return file data ...
用python修改檔案內容修改txt內容的3種方法
用python修改檔案內容修改txt內容的3種方法 方法一 修改原檔案方式 def updatefile file,old str,new str 替換檔案中的字串 param file 檔名 param old str 就字串 param new str 新字串 return file data ...
txt檔案內容修改
1 新建乙個檔案,然後寫入內容,再關閉 2 開啟之前新建的檔案,再新建乙個檔案。讀一行,如果不用修改則直接向新檔案寫這一行的內容,否則寫修改之後的內容 注意line.replace 一定要寫成line line.replace 否則不會更換。程式執行的結果 coding utf 8 功能 1 新建乙...